Read about the most dangerous man in the West; the poem written by a stuffed crocodile; the alchemist called the great-nephew to the Queen of Faerie; aesthetes, dandies, visionaries, antiquaries, fortune tellers and fakirs, forgotten writers and much more. Mark Valentine's third collection of essays explores the curious byways of literature and lore in a similar manner to his earlier volumes Haunted by Books and A Country Still All Mystery. Taking its title from an encounter in Thomas De Quincey's youthful wanderings, Valentine's writing shares that author's delight in the arcane, the recondite and the obscure.
